FAQs
What is a private cloud?
A private cloud is a dedicated cloud environment where compute, storage, and networking resources are operated for a single organization, rather than shared with others.
How is private cloud different from public cloud?
Public cloud runs on shared infrastructure managed by a provider. With a private cloud the resources are dedicated, so configuration, access, operations and data handling stay within your control.
When should a business choose a private cloud instead of public cloud?
Businesses should adopt a private cloud when shared environments aren’t enough for strict data control, regulatory compliance, and predictable performance on workloads without external interference.

How does Cloud Omnium’s private cloud handle storage and data management?
It uses Ceph for storage, which allows block, object, and file storage in one setup. Snapshots and backups are handled within the same system.
